Flat Roof Replacement Cost Range in Holyoke, MA
Typical costs for flat roof replacement in Holyoke, MA, generally fall between $4,000 - $12,000 for standard projects. Larger or more complex replacements may exceed this range.
For smaller or simpler projects, costs may be closer to $4,000 - $6,000.
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ic Flat Roof Replacement | $4,000 - $6,000 |
| Built-Up Roofing (BUR) | $5,000 - $10,000 |
| Single-Ply Membrane (EPDM, TPO, PVC) | $4,500 - $9,000 |
| Insulation Replacement | $3,500 - $8,000 |
| Complete Flat Roof Overhaul | $8,000 - $12,000 |
| Small Repairs or Patchwork | $500 - $2,000 |
| Additional Layers or Reinforcements | $2,000 - $5,000 |
What affects the cost of Flat Roof Replacement
Understanding the factors that influence flat roof replacement costs can help homeowners in Holyoke, MA, make informed decisions. Several elements contribute to the overall project expense, including materials, scope, and additional requirements.
- Materials: The choice of roofing materials, such as built-up roofing, single-ply membranes, or modified bitumen, impacts the total cost due to differences in durability and price.
- Size and Scope: Larger roofs or those with complex layouts require more materials and labor, affecting the overall price.
- Labor Complexity: Roofs with multiple layers, difficult access, or existing structural issues can increase installation time and costs.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Holyoke may require permits, which can add to project expenses and planning time.
- Extras: Additional features such as insulation upgrades, drainage systems, or roof coatings can influence the total cost of replacement.
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small (up to 500 sq ft) | $5,000 - $8,000 |
| Medium (500 - 1,000 sq ft) | $8,000 - $15,000 |
| Large (1,000 - 2,000 sq ft) | $15,000 - $25,000 |
| Very Large (over 2,000 sq ft) | $25,000 - $40,000 |
